A serious moment for this 21-year-old Japanese-American, for he has just signed voluntary enlistment papers which puts him
into a special combat team in the Army of the United States. Mitsuma Yokohari, a former resident of Red Bluff, California,
was evacuated from west coast defense areas and had been a resident at the Granada Relocation Center for several months before
enlistment. The enlisting soldier at is Sergeant Robert I. Bischoff, a member of the special recruiting crew sent to the project
for enlisting the Japanese-American Combat Unit. --
Photographer: Parker, Tom --
Amache, Colorado. 2/10/43
